目录
- 什么是V2Ray?
- 为什么选择SSH与V2Ray结合?
- V2Ray的基本概念
- 如何安装V2Ray
- 使用SSH连接V2Ray的步骤
- 配置V2Ray的主要步骤
- V2Ray常见命令
- 使用V2Ray的安全性与隐私保护
- FAQ
什么是V2Ray?
V2Ray 是一个用于科学上网的工具,它可以帮助用户突破网络封锁,实现自由访问互联网。V2Ray 提供了一种高效的代理服务,支持多种协议和插件扩展,能够灵活应对网络环境的变化。
为什么选择SSH与V2Ray结合?
使用SSH协议与V2Ray结合的好处包括:
- 增强安全性:SSH是一种加密的网络协议,能提供更高的安全性,防止数据被截获。
- 隐蔽性:SSH隧道可以使V2Ray的流量更难被检测,增加了使用的隐蔽性。
- 方便的配置:SSH的配置相对简单,容易上手。
V2Ray的基本概念
V2Ray有几个重要概念:
- 代理:V2Ray可以作为一个代理服务器,通过特定的协议为客户端提供服务。
- 传输协议:V2Ray支持多种传输协议,包括TCP、WebSocket等。
- 配置文件:V2Ray的所有设置都保存在一个JSON格式的配置文件中。
如何安装V2Ray
在安装V2Ray之前,确保您的系统符合以下要求:
- Linux系统(如Ubuntu, CentOS等)
- 可以通过SSH访问您的服务器
安装步骤
-
更新系统软件包: bash sudo apt update && sudo apt upgrade
-
下载并安装V2Ray: bash bash <(curl -s -L https://git.io/v2ray.sh)
-
启动V2Ray: bash systemctl start v2ray
-
设置开机自启动: bash systemctl enable v2ray
使用SSH连接V2Ray的步骤
通过SSH连接到V2Ray的过程如下:
-
使用SSH连接到您的服务器: bash ssh user@your-server-ip
-
编辑V2Ray的配置文件,通常位于
/etc/v2ray/config.json
: bash nano /etc/v2ray/config.json -
根据您的需求修改配置文件,添加您需要的传输协议、端口等设置。
-
重启V2Ray服务以应用新的配置: bash systemctl restart v2ray
配置V2Ray的主要步骤
配置V2Ray的主要步骤包括:
- 配置入站和出站规则:决定哪些流量通过V2Ray进行转发。
- 设置传输协议:选择合适的传输协议以适应网络环境。
- 防火墙配置:根据需要配置服务器的防火墙,确保相关端口开放。
V2Ray常见命令
-
启动V2Ray: bash systemctl start v2ray
-
停止V2Ray: bash systemctl stop v2ray
-
查看V2Ray状态: bash systemctl status v2ray
使用V2Ray的安全性与隐私保护
使用V2Ray结合SSH可以大幅提升网络的安全性和隐私保护。主要措施包括:
- 使用强密码和密钥对进行SSH连接。
- 定期更新V2Ray和SSH软件以防止已知漏洞。
- 配置防火墙,限制不必要的端口开放。
FAQ
V2Ray是什么?
V2Ray是一个开源项目,旨在通过多种代理技术帮助用户实现自由访问互联网。
如何安装V2Ray?
安装V2Ray可以通过脚本或手动下载,详细步骤请参见本教程的相关章节。
SSH与V2Ray有什么关系?
SSH可以作为一种安全的传输协议,与V2Ray结合使用,增加了安全性和隐蔽性。
V2Ray支持哪些协议?
V2Ray支持多种协议,包括但不限于VMess、Shadowsocks、HTTP、SOCKS等。
如何配置V2Ray?
V2Ray的配置通过JSON格式的配置文件完成,用户可以根据需要自定义入站和出站规则。